geneve: avoid indirect calls in GRO path, when possible
authorPaolo Abeni <pabeni@redhat.com>
Wed, 13 Apr 2022 08:44:40 +0000 (10:44 +0200)
committerDavid S. Miller <davem@davemloft.net>
Fri, 15 Apr 2022 09:52:29 +0000 (10:52 +0100)
In the most common setups, the geneve tunnels use an inner
ethernet encapsulation. In the GRO path, when such condition is
true, we can call directly the relevant GRO helper and avoid
a few indirect calls.
